dc.description.abstract Online clearance system is basically design to save user information, facilitate the manipulation of data in a faster rate, provide concurrent access (access too many users at this time) to authorize users, and also ensure the integrity and accuracy of the information system store by the authorize users. This research therefore, aimed to create an online clearance system, to look into how this system is designed and implemented into the school’s knowledge processing in other to ascertain whether it’s met the purpose of the application of the clearance system has an alternative that will replace the manual method. The existing system was analytically and objectively analysed and tested in the course of the implementation of the new system and hence the strength and weakness were highlighted and the new system was designed to be more effective and productive for clearing students, eliminating all types of delay and tension, as well as helping you to learn the processes involved as well as how to do your online clearance. This project work made use of data collected from the University, materials and journals from various authors and software was developed to effectively achieve the aims of this project. In this project, the implementation of the computer-based system was carried out using PHP, JAVASCRIPT, CSS, APACHE and MYSQL for the database was carried out in this project. In conclusion, all the aims expected were reached by the job. However, it is recommended for all tertiary institutions to use it. The new system will reduce the amount of time and efforts wasted on students’ clearance as well as reduce cost incurred on paper by the institution. Another advantage is that students can also initiate and monitor their clearance status from any location they are thereby eliminating the need to travel or be physically present. en_US
